I made a story mode tribe with the intent of getting aaaaaaall the genes possible before finally moseying my way to Adam's Island, it will be the first time I see the "story ending," and with my first save file too!

 

We've cheesed the water genes to easily survive 70% of the islands, survived the jungle long enough to get stinky tail, and survived the swamps enough to get the toxic body, and now we've finally made it to the icy mountains. We managed to struggle the cold winds enough to get Big Body. We've taken down the balance bear, we've survived the sudden snow piles, and we got through our first winter.

And with every ancient rock we broke we got a new ancient gene, it was all going so smoothly, we nearly had them all. another few icy island hops and we were golden - and then it'd be off to the promise lands

except

apparently we've just been lucky with ancient genes

you don't get strictly new ones when you break another one open

megaloceros antlers were no where to be found, and I had wanted that gene the most

and now there were no ports to more mountains. my only option was to go right.

I had to send 5 Mountain-Evolved Nichelings to the jungle

 

yeah we got Rekked 

A smelling ape spawned almost immediately, one nicheling got chomped by a carnivorous plant in our rush and we had no time to save him, and by the exit port where I planned on popping out a few once we'd lost that first smelling ape, a second smelling ape decided he'd pay us a visit, and then the first ape caught up to us. We nearly lost our Home immunity and our next tiny island had a few inbreds to get through

 

And here we are at the mountains again. Our only ports are a grass island to the left, and a 5 port jungle to the right. 2 out of 3 ancient rocks have been broken. A nicheling has found last one under the snow.

I break it open...

 

 

 

 

 

Mammoth foot.

 

And I close my game.
